A man with insulin-dependent diabetes is brought to the emergency room in a near-comatose state. While vacationing in an isolated place, he lost his insulin medication and has not taken any insulin for two days. (a) For each tissue listed below, is each pathway faster, slower, or unchanged in this patient, compared with the normal level when he is getting appropriate amounts of insulin? (b) For each pathway, describe at least one control mechanism responsible for the change you predict.
Tissue and Pathways
1. Adipose: fatty acid synthesis
2. Muscle: glycolysis; fatty acid synthesis; glycogen synthesis
3. Liver: glycolysis; gluconeogenesis; glycogen synthesis; fatty acid synthesis; pentose phosphate pathway

Answers

(a) For each tissue:

Adipose: fatty acid synthesis - slowerMuscle: glycolysis - slower; fatty acid synthesis - faster; glycogen synthesis - slowerLiver: glycolysis - slower; gluconeogenesis - faster; glycogen synthesis - slower; fatty acid synthesis - faster; pentose phosphate pathway - unchanged

(b) For each pathway:

1. Adipose: fatty acid synthesis - insulin regulates the uptake of glucose into adipocytes and promotes its storage as triglycerides, thus a lack of insulin leads to decreased fatty acid synthesis.

2. Muscle: glycolysis - insulin promotes glucose uptake into muscle cells and its conversion to glycogen, a lack of insulin leads to decreased glycolysis;

fatty acid synthesis - insulin suppresses fatty acid synthesis in muscle cells, a lack of insulin leads to increased fatty acid synthesis; glycogen synthesis - insulin promotes glycogen synthesis in muscle cells, a lack of insulin leads to decreased glycogen synthesis.

3. Liver: glycolysis - insulin promotes glucose uptake into liver cells and its conversion to glycogen, a lack of insulin leads to decreased glycolysis; gluconeogenesis - insulin suppresses gluconeogenesis in liver cells, a lack of insulin leads to increased gluconeogenesis;

glycogen synthesis - insulin promotes glycogen synthesis in liver cells, a lack of insulin leads to decreased glycogen synthesis; fatty acid synthesis - insulin suppresses fatty acid synthesis in liver cells, a lack of insulin leads to increased fatty acid synthesis; pentose phosphate pathway - unchanged as it is not regulated by insulin.

weakness in climbing stairs or jumping would indicate a weakness of which muscle?

Answers

Weakness in climbing stairs or jumping would indicate a weakness of the quadriceps muscle.

What are the quadriceps muscles?

The quadriceps muscles are a group of four muscles located at the front of the thigh. The quadriceps muscles include the vastus intermedius, the vastus medialis, the vastus lateralis, and the rectus femoris. These muscles are responsible for extending the leg at the knee joint and are engaged during activities such as climbing stairs, jumping, and squatting.

When the quadriceps muscles are weak, it can be difficult to perform these types of movements and you might experience weakness in your ability to jump or climb stairs as a result.

A 45-year-old female patient is prescribed ciprofloxacin to treat a bronchial infection. A nursing assessment revealed that she started taking daily vitamin supplements about 2 years ago. To maximize the therapeutic effects of the ciprofloxacin therapy, the nurse should advise the patient to.

Answers

Answer:

The nurse should advise the patient to take the vitamins at least 2 hours before or after taking ciprofloxacin.

Explanation:

Vitamin supplements may make ciprofloxacin less effective. Calcium can limit the bioavailability of Ciprofloxacin in turn making it less effective, as well as iron, aluminum, and magnesium which are in multivitamins.
